Direct Strike vs Dragon Rpg

Direct Strike is the more popular of the two, with 47,450 recorded sessions versus 62. Direct Strike averages more players per lobby (5.3 vs 2.7), suggesting larger games. Dragon Rpg lobbies fill faster, sitting open 1.5 min on average versus 1.7 min for Direct Strike. Over the past 30 days, Direct Strike has seen more activity.
